potluck

Syllabification: (pot·luck)
Pronunciation: /ˈpätˈlək/
Translate potluck | into Spanish
Definition of potluck

noun

  • used in reference to a situation in which one must take a chance that whatever is available will prove to be good or acceptable:he could take potluck in a town not noted for its hotels
  • North American a meal or party to which each of the guests contributes a dish: [as modifier]:a potluck supper
